The Oatridge horticultural college in Lothian, Scotland, is set to lose its Suntrap Garden after being faced with a £750,000 bill to bring it up to standard.
NEWS.Scotsman.com reports that the garden, which was bequeathed to the National Trust for Scotland by George Boyd Anderson in 1972, is set to close as early as July after the trustees failed to source the finance needed to carry out the work.
The garden provides courses where people with learning difficulties can learn horticulture.
